Hypnagogic Sensations
Experiences at the onset of sleep, including visual, auditory, or tactile hallucinations that occur in the transition from wakefulness to sleep.
Narcolepsy
An ongoing sleep problem marked by significant day time drowsiness and abrupt sleep onslaughts.
REM Rebound
The phenomenon where there is an increase in the amount of REM (Rapid Eye Movement) sleep after a period of REM sleep deprivation.
Slow-Wave Sleep
The deepest phase of non-REM sleep, characterized by slow brain waves, reduced heart rate, and deep physical relaxation, which is restorative and vital for memory consolidation.
